  • Abstract
    New and efficient luminaires have been designed for compact, twin tube-type fluorescent lamps. One important example of these new fixture applications is the 1×1 ft luminaire with three 18 W high lumen twin tube fluorescent lamps. Performance comparisons with this luminaire type have been made using different 18 W lamps operating on preheat and rapid start-type ballasts. The preheat (switch start) measurements were made at 240 V and 50 Hz using single lamp reactor type ballasts, and the rapid start measurements were made at 120 V and 60 Hz using three-lamp electromagnetic and electronic ballasts. In addition, comparisons are made against an older technology 150 W incandescent downlight fixture with approximately the same light output level indicating the substantial improvement in system photometric performance for these new compact fluorescent light sources
